Output 016289261ef7dddf730f736d0117c6070a545f58bd784a33c44999d6a410fb8f:0

value
723433
script pubkey
OP_0 OP_PUSHBYTES_20 dd6a15ce5a56c917a8e3cbf9caf90c6a66720e14
address
tb1qm44ptnj62my3028re0uu47gvdfn8yrs5nqn7s4
transaction
016289261ef7dddf730f736d0117c6070a545f58bd784a33c44999d6a410fb8f
confirmations
109731
spent
false

1 Sat Range